                     TYLER — Services for Eunice V. Moore, 92, of Tyler will be at 11 a.m. Saturday
                     at Lloyd James Funeral Chapel in Tyler with Clark Dugger officiating. Burial will be
                     at 11:30 a.m. Monday in Terry County Memorial Cemetery in Brownfield under the
                     direction of Lloyd James Funeral Home of Brownfield.  She died Thursday, Nov. 14, 2002.

                     She was born March 26, 1910, in Fairview, Ala.  She married J.W. Moore Jr. on June 28, 1931,
                     in Brownfield. She lived in Terry and Yoakum counties and farmed and ranched and worked
                     in retail until 1974. She sold the family business and retired, moving to Burnet and then
                     to Tyler in 1989.

                    She attended several schools and graduated from Brownfield High School in 1930. As a
                    young child, she lived in Los Angeles, Calif., Oklahoma, Alabama and Tennessee. She was
                    a member of Rice Road Church of Christ and was a retired dry good merchant. She was
                    preceded in death by her husband, J.W. Moore.

                    Survivors include three sons, Bobby Lynn of Tyler, James Hayward of Weston and Luther
                    Wayne of Clyde; a daughter, Betty Ann Rushing of Plains; a brother, Thomas Alton Elmore
                     of Brownfield; a sister, Hattie B. Brantley of Brownfield; nine grandchildren; 16 great-
                    grandchildren and six great-great-grandchildren.
